Cornelius Sheehan 1906 - 1983

Cornelius Sheehan of Orlando, Orange County, FL was born on August 17, 1906 in Manhattan County, NY, and died at age 77 years old in November 1983.

In 1916, when he was just 10 years old, the U.S. National Park Service - part of the Department of the Interior - was created by an act of Congress in August. The Park Service was charged with the dual role of "preserving the ecological and historical integrity of the places entrusted to its management while also making them available and accessible for public use and enjoyment". The resources managed by the National Park Service have often been referred to as the "crown jewels" of the United States.
